如何通过聊天机器人API实现对话推荐?

在当今信息爆炸的时代,如何为用户提供个性化的服务已经成为企业竞争的焦点。聊天机器人作为一种新型的交互方式,逐渐成为企业服务的重要工具。本文将介绍如何通过聊天机器人API实现对话推荐,并讲述一位企业家的故事,展示其如何利用聊天机器人API为用户带来更好的服务体验。

一、聊天机器人API概述

聊天机器人API是连接应用程序与聊天机器人的一种接口,通过该接口,开发者可以将聊天机器人的功能集成到自己的应用程序中。聊天机器人API通常包含以下功能:

  1. 对话管理:支持对话的创建、发送、接收和存储。

  2. 语义理解:对用户输入进行语义分析,理解用户意图。

  3. 智能回复:根据用户意图,从知识库中检索相关回复。

  4. 多轮对话:支持多轮对话,实现复杂交互。

  5. 自定义扩展:根据需求,扩展聊天机器人的功能。

二、通过聊天机器人API实现对话推荐

  1. 用户画像分析

为了实现对话推荐,首先需要对用户进行画像分析。通过分析用户的浏览记录、购买历史、兴趣爱好等数据,构建用户画像。聊天机器人API中的语义理解功能可以帮助开发者理解用户意图,从而更好地进行画像分析。


  1. 知识库构建

知识库是聊天机器人实现对话推荐的基础。根据用户画像,构建相应的知识库,包含各类推荐内容。知识库应包含以下内容:

(1)商品信息:商品名称、价格、描述、图片等。

(2)活动信息:促销活动、优惠券、限时抢购等。

(3)兴趣爱好:用户喜欢的品牌、类型、风格等。


  1. 对话推荐算法

根据用户画像和知识库,设计对话推荐算法。以下是一种简单的对话推荐算法:

(1)根据用户画像,从知识库中检索相关推荐内容。

(2)对检索到的推荐内容进行排序,优先推荐用户可能感兴趣的内容。

(3)将排序后的推荐内容以对话形式呈现给用户。


  1. 用户反馈与优化

在对话推荐过程中,用户可能会对推荐内容进行反馈。聊天机器人API支持用户反馈功能,收集用户反馈后,对推荐算法进行优化,提高推荐准确率。

三、企业家故事

李明是一家电商企业的创始人,他深知个性化服务对用户体验的重要性。为了提高用户满意度,李明决定利用聊天机器人API实现对话推荐。

  1. 用户画像分析

李明首先利用聊天机器人API对用户进行画像分析,收集用户浏览记录、购买历史、兴趣爱好等数据,构建用户画像。


  1. 知识库构建

根据用户画像,李明构建了包含商品信息、活动信息、兴趣爱好等内容的知识库。


  1. 对话推荐算法

李明设计了一种简单的对话推荐算法,根据用户画像从知识库中检索相关推荐内容,并以对话形式呈现给用户。


  1. 用户反馈与优化

在对话推荐过程中,用户对推荐内容进行了反馈。李明收集用户反馈,对推荐算法进行优化,提高推荐准确率。

经过一段时间的运行,李明的电商企业实现了以下成果:

(1)用户满意度显著提高,复购率提升20%。

(2)企业销售额增长30%,市场份额扩大。

(3)用户对聊天机器人的满意度达到90%。

四、总结

通过聊天机器人API实现对话推荐,可以帮助企业提高用户满意度,提升销售额。本文介绍了聊天机器人API的概述、对话推荐实现步骤,并通过一位企业家的故事展示了如何利用聊天机器人API实现对话推荐。在未来的发展中,随着人工智能技术的不断进步,聊天机器人API将为企业带来更多价值。

猜你喜欢:AI语音聊天